Recently, Blu suffered a torn cranial cruciate ligament (CCL) in her knee and now needs Tibial Tuberosity Advancement (TTA) surgery to walk comfortably again. Right now, she struggles to move around the house and is in constant pain. It’s heartbreaking for Jacob and me to see her like this—unable to enjoy the walks, cuddles, and playful moments she once loved.
The funds raised will go directly toward the cost of Blu’s surgery, which needs to happen as soon as possible. The specialist explained that waiting could worsen her condition and even put her other leg at risk, since she’s a large dog and is putting all her weight on it.
